3. Ransomware Protection

Nowadays , Ransomware , likeWannaCry , is make more buzz than typical malware . As a dupe , you’re able to not get at your files unless or until you pay off some money as a ransom ( thus the name , Ransomware ) to the assaulter . Microsoft Defender or Windows Security suite come with a feature calledControlled brochure access . If you turn on this functionality , you could block all the apps from accessing a special folder of your choice . you may then keep your indispensable file cabinet in that brochure .

by and large , Ransomware locks down the entire drive and prevent the hacker from accessing it in any way . In that case , you could specify OneDrive as a backing or recovery option . Like Google Drive keeps a backup of your Android mobile data , you may use OneDrive to protect your important documents , images , and other file . All these options are include in theVirus & menace protectionsection .

5. Core Isolation and Isolated Browsing

Over time , Microsoft Defender has become more levelheaded , but so have the attackers . To provide security measure to the users , there is an pick calledCore closing off . In other words , it is virtualization - based security protection , which protects you by isolating various background summons from your computer .

If you go deeper , it shew another choice calledMemory integrity . According to Microsoft , it prevent vulgar attacks by introduce malicious code into a high - security department cognitive operation .

If you go through some malware victim ’ level on public meeting place , you will find two uncouth narratives – either they got the malware from a software or a special website . To protect you from such attacks , Microsoft offersIsolated browsing . However , the problem is you could not employ this functionality with any other web browser app except Microsoft Edge . Although other third - party antivirus tools tolerate you to scan every website across all browsers , Microsoft Defender has this major reversal .

Use in-Built Settings to Turn off Microsoft Defender on Windows 10

If you use these step , you may disable almost all the functionalities at once .

1 : Open Windows Security on your Windows 10 computer . you could use the Taskbar search loge to open it straight . Otherwise , go through the Windows preferences > Update & Security > Windows Security to do the same .

2 : sink in onManage settingsunderVirus & threat shelter scope .

manage virus and threat protection settings in windows security

3 : Toggle the respective buttons colligate with these options – actual - prison term protective covering , Cloud - surrender protective covering , Automatic sampling compliance , andTamper trade protection .

Now , almost all the Windows Security features are disabled .
